The Reason behind the anger towards “Fake” Torres

|

The reason for the great vitriol directed towards the Spaniard is because of the shock. There was no real indication that the player, who had stated on a number of occasions his loyalty to the Reds, would leave for a rival Premier League team. There was much greater anger towards Torres not only because of the player’s actions but because fans have allowed themselves to believe that the player was truly loyal.

The loyalty towards the player was no more aptly demonstrated than the excuses made for Torres’s poor form over the last 6 months. I myself have explained away his poor performances on: fatigue from the World Cup, recovery from a succession of injuries and the lack of service provided by the side under Roy Hodgson. I dismissed out of hand suggestions that he was considering his future, rather I chose to believe the long ball style under Hodgson was the reason behind his malaise. I was proven wrong, and this is where I will defend John Aldridge’s comments. The use of the words “fraud” and “fake” are harsh but they are manifested by the same naivety and consequent anger I had towards the player. The fans trusted him, he pledged his loyalty and we excused his poor form when in fact he wasn’t fully committed to the club anymore.

For the players however, there will be no such bitterness. Players like Carragher and Skrtel knew this was coming a long time ago and were not taken aback by the player’s demands to leave. They evidently knew Fernando Torres a lot better than the many millions of Reds fans around the world who thought they knew him too. “El Nino” was said to have a special connection with the fans and wouldn’t break this connection in anyway, it was thought. It has become apparent though that this connection was a “fake” and “fraud” as Aldo says, his priority was trophies and success over loyalty to the Anfield faithful. This is the root of the feeling of betrayal and why Reds fans won’t be so quick to assume loyalty from any player ever again.
